Exploring NGO Online Jobs in Kenya: Opportunities and Requirements

As we delve deeper into the world of NGO online jobs in Kenya, it’s essential to understand the various opportunities available and the requirements needed to succeed in this field. The following table provides an overview of some of the most in-demand NGO online jobs in Kenya, along with their average salary ranges and required skills.

Job Title Average Salary Range (KES) Required Skills
Remote Project Manager 80,000 – 120,000 Project management certification, 3+ years of experience, strong communication skills
Digital Fundraising Officer 50,000 – 80,000 Experience in online fundraising, social media marketing, and donor engagement
Online Researcher 30,000 – 50,000 Strong research skills, data analysis, and reporting experience
E-Learning Developer 60,000 – 90,000 Experience in e-learning platform development, instructional design, and multimedia production
Social Media Coordinator 40,000 – 60,000 Social media marketing experience, content creation, and community engagement skills

How can I find online job opportunities with NGOs in Kenya?

You can find online job opportunities with NGOs in Kenya by searching on job boards, such as ReliefWeb or Idealist, or by visiting the websites of NGOs that align with your values and goals. You can also network with professionals in the field, attend online events, and join online communities to learn about job opportunities.
